I’m sure most of us are excited for the game, so I don’t mean to rain on the parade with this thread (nor do I ever).
However, I noticed something a while ago that I’d like to bring to your attention, and it would be the Melee Speed. Specifically, this is the time after your first melee before you are able to melee again. If you are unfamiliar, Halo 3 had longer melee speed compared to Halo Reach and Halo 2 (with the latter mainly being attributed to button combos). In the Reach Beta, the melee’s were really fast and they ended up being slowed down for the retail.
